Understanding EB-5: A Guide to Investment and Visa
The Immigrant Investor program is a unique pathway for applicants to obtain permanent residency in the America. It fundamentally necessitates a substantial monetary investment in a new business venture that creates employment for eligible workers . Usually, this capital outlay needs to be at least $800,000 , though smaller amounts are permissible in TEA's . Potential applicants should show the origin of their money and adhere to stringent legal guidelines.
